Pet Peeves
Maybe it's just me but I really get annoyed everytime I log into this forum and the first thing i'm greeted with is this...
Maybe it's just me but I really get annoyed everytime I log into this forum and the first thing i'm greeted with is this...
random advertisements.... kind of funny i think



